9.8.2.4
Touch probe positioning
In case of a touch probe positioning, first the profile is executed according to the set profile
parameters. If a touch probe is detected during the process, it is automatically changed to the profile
defined in the "TP profile" profile parameter. This profile mode is also defined via the mode selection
like in the following profile start processes.
If no valid TP profile is set, the travel request is aborted ("PosStop").
Preconditions for touch probe positioning
• The mode of the current profile data set contains the setting "to TP".
• For absolute positioning, the home (reference) position must be known.
• In the corresponding profile data set, the following profile parameters must be set in addition:
